lc课程设计病床呼叫系统.doc_第1页
lc课程设计病床呼叫系统.doc_第2页
lc课程设计病床呼叫系统.doc_第3页
lc课程设计病床呼叫系统.doc_第4页
lc课程设计病床呼叫系统.doc_第5页
已阅读5页,还剩11页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

目 录第1章 设计任务与要求11.1 任务描述11.2 设计任务及要求11.3 采用plc控制的优点1第2章可编程控制器(PLC)的特点22.1 硬件的可靠性22.2 配套齐全,功能完善,适用性强22.3 编程简单,使用方便22.4 易于安装,便于维护3第3章 基本方案分析43.1 Plc编程方法43.2 Plc工作原理43.3 病床呼叫器控制系统设计流程图4第4章 病床呼叫系统设计方案64.1 病床呼叫器示意图64.2 病床呼叫系统框图64.3 呼叫控制系统的I/O通道分配74.4 Plc的I/O接线图84.5 梯形图94.6 指令表114.7 程序调试13结束语 14参考文献15第1章 设计任务与要求1.1 任务描述 在很多医院的住院病房里,病房的每一张病床与护士站都需要随时进行联系,通过呼叫器可实现远距离呼叫,以便使病人在急需时向医护人员发出救助信号。 某住院病房有14个房间,每个房间有4张病床,每张病床配有一个呼叫按钮。护士站安装蜂鸣器HA和呼叫指示灯,每个呼叫指示灯对应一个病床的呼叫按钮。1.2 设计任务及要求1当某个病床发出救助信号(按下呼叫按钮)后,护士站的蜂鸣器发出短促音,与呼叫信号对应的指示灯闪烁(闪烁频率自定)。 2当医护人员听到呼叫后,可按下呼叫响应按钮SB0,蜂鸣器停止工作,呼叫指示灯在20s后停止显示。 3如果同时或者在一段时间内有多个呼叫信号,护士站的蜂鸣器仍发出短促音,与这些呼叫信号对应的那些指示灯均闪烁,医护人员按下呼叫响应按钮后,蜂鸣器停止工作,呼叫指示灯在20s后停止显示。 4尽可能少地占用PLC的外部资源。1.3 采用plc控制的优点1. 在采用PLC控制,主要是用软件实现对其运行的自动控制,可靠性大大提高。 2. 控制系统结构简单,外部线路简化。 3. PLC可实现各种复杂的控制系统,方便地增加或改变控制功能。4. PLC可进行故障自动检测与报警显示,提高运行安全性,并便于检修。 5. 用于群控调配和管理,并提高病床呼叫运行效率。 6. 更改控制方案时不需改动硬件接线。第2章 可编程控制器(PLC)的特点2.1 硬件的可靠性高可靠性是电气控制设备的关键性能。PLC由于采用现代大规模集成电路技术,采用严格的生产工艺制造,内部电路采取了先进的抗干扰技术,具有很高的可靠性。使用PLC构成控制系统,和同等规模的继电接触器系统相比,电气接线及开关接点已减少到数百甚至数千分之一,故障也就大大降低。此外,PLC带有硬件故障自我检测功能,出现故障时可及时发出警报信息。在应用软件中,应用者还可以编入外围器件的故障自诊断程序,使系统中除PLC以外的电路及设备也获得故障自诊断保护。这样,整个系统将极高的可靠性。2.2 配套齐全,功能完善,适用性强PLC发展到今天,已经形成了各种规模的系列化产品,可以用于各种规模的工业控制场合。除了逻辑处理功能以外,PLC大多具有完善的数据运算能力,可用于各种数字控制领域。多种多样的功能单元大量涌现,使PLC渗透到了位置控制、温度控制、CNC等各种工业控制中。加上PLC通信能力的增强及人机界面技术的发展,使用PLC组成各种控制系统变得非常容易。2.3 编程简单,使用方便用微机实现自动控制,常使用汇编语言编程,难于掌握,要求使用者具有一定水平的计算机硬件和软件知识。PLC采用面向控制过程、面向问题的“自然语言”编程,容易掌握。例如,目前打多数PLC均采用的梯形图语言编程方式,既继承了传统控制线路的清晰直观感,又顾及了大多数电气技术人员的读图习惯及应用微机的水平很容易被电气技术人员所接受,易于编程,程序改变时也容易修改,很灵活方便。这种面向控制过程、面向问题的编程方式,与目前微机控制常用的汇编语言相比,虽然在PLC内部增加了解释程序,增加了程序执行时间,但对大多数的机电控制设备来说,这是微不足道的。2.4 易于安装,便于维护PLC安装简单而且功能有效,其相对小的体积使之能安装在通常继电器控制箱所需空间的一半的地方,在从继电器系统改换到PLC系统的情况下,PLC小的模块结构使之能安装在继电器附近并将连线向已有接线端,其实改换很方便,只要将输入/输出设备连向接线端即可。在大型安装中,长距离输入/输出站点安放在最优地点。长距离站通过同轴电缆获双扭线连向CPU,这种配置大大减少了物料和劳力,长距离子系统方法也意味着系统不同部分可在到达安装场地前由PLC制造商预先连好线,这一方法大大减少了电气技术人员的现场安装时间。从一开始,PLC便以易维护作为设计目标。由于几乎所有器件都是固态的,维护时只需更换模块级插入式部件,故障检测电路将诊断指示器嵌在每一部件中,就能指示器是否正常工作,借助于编程设备可见输入/输出是ON还是OFF,还可写编程指令来报告故障。PLC的这些及其他特性使之成为任何一个控制系统的有益部分。一旦安装后,其作用立即显现,其收益也马上实现,向其他智能设备一样,PLC的潜在优点还取决于应用时的创造性。第3章 基本方案分析3.1 Plc编程方法经验法编程:经验法是运用自己的或别人的经验进行设计。多数是设计前先选择与自己工艺要求相近的程序,把这些程序看成是自己的“试验程序”。结合自己工程的情况,对这些“试验程序”逐一修改,使之适合自己的工程要求。这里所说的经验,有的是来自自己的经验总结,有的可能是别人的设计经验,就需要日积月累,善于总结。图解法编程:图解法是靠画图进行PLC程序设计。常见的主要有梯形图法、逻辑流程图法、时序流程图法和步进顺控法。 3.2 Plc工作原理在PLC中,用户程序按先后顺序存放,CPU从第一条指令开始执行程序,直至遇到结束符后又返回第一条。如此周而不断循环。每一个循环称为一个扫描周期。一个扫描周期大致可分为I/O刷新和执行指令两个阶段。所谓I/O刷新即对PLC的输入进行一次读取,将输入端各变量的状态重新读入PLC中存入内部寄存器,同时将新的运算结果送到输出端。这实际是将存入输入、输出状态的寄存器内容进行了一次更新,故称为“I(输入)/O(输出) 刷新”。由此可见,若输入变量在I/O刷新期间状态发生变化,则本次扫描期间输出端也会相应的发生变化,或者说输出队输入产生了响应。反之,若在本次I/O刷新之后,输入变量才发生变化,则本次扫描输出不变,即不响应,而要到下一次扫描期间输出才会产生响应。由于PLC采用循环扫描的工作方式,所以它的输出对输入的响应速度要受扫描周期的影响。3.3 病床呼叫器控制系统设计流程图在系统设计之前,我们对系统的控制流程与设计的步骤做一个思想的统筹,以下是我们的设计一个病床呼叫器控制系统的流程图。开始 分析控制要求确定用户I/O设备PLC硬件系统配置配分配I/O点绘制流程表设计梯形图修改程序程序输入PLC 软件测试满足要求?整体测试满足要求?交付使用图 3-1第4章 病床呼叫系统设计方案4.1 病床呼叫器示意图图 4-14.2 病床呼叫系统框图PLC病房通道病房号显示呼叫次数统计显示病床指示灯护士站病床号指示灯护士站病床报警指示灯手柄按钮指示灯护士站病床号显示呼叫源从机医护人员响应按钮复位按钮图 4-24.3 呼叫控制系统的I/O通道分配类别元件端子号作用输入SB00000一号病房一号床的置位按钮SB10001一号病房一号床的复位按钮SB20002一号病房二号床的置位按钮SB30003一号病房二号床的复位按钮SB40004医护室一号病房一号床的复位按钮SB50005医护室一号病房二号床的复位按钮SB60006二号病房一号床的置位按钮SB70007二号病房一号床的复位按钮SB80008二号病房二号床的置位按钮SB90009二号病房二号床的复位按钮SB100010医护室二号病房一号床的复位按钮SB110011医护室二号病房二号床的复位按钮SB120012三号病房一号床的置位按钮SB130013三号病房一号床的复位按钮SB140014三号病房二号床的置位按钮SB150015三号病房二号床的复位按钮SB160016医护室三号病房一号床的复位按钮SB170017医护室三号病房二号床的复位按钮 输出HL01000一号病房一号床的指示灯HL11001一号病房二号床的指示灯HL21002一号病房的指示灯HL31003医护室一号病房一号床的指示灯HL41004医护室一号病房二号床的指示灯HL51005二号病房一号床的指示灯HL61006二号病房二号床的指示灯HL71007二号病房的指示灯HL81008医护室二号病房一号床的指示灯HL91009医护室二号病房二号床的指示灯HL101010三号病房一号床的指示灯HL111011三号病房二号床的指示灯HL121012三号病房的指示灯HL131013医护室三号病房一号床的指示灯HL141014医护室三号病房二号床的指示灯HL151015蜂鸣器4.4 Plc的I/O接线图图 4-34.5 梯形图图 4-44.6 指令表1LD00002OR10003AND NOT00014OUT10005TIM000#00206LD00027OR10018ANDNOT00039OUT100110TIM001#002011LD100012OR100113LD NOT TIM00014AND NOT TIM00115OR NOTTIM00616AND LD17OUT 100218LD100019ANDNOT000420LD NOTTIM00021ORNOTTIM00622ANDLD23OUT100424LD000625OR100526ANDNOT000727OUT100528TIM002#002029LD000830OR100631ANDNOT000932OUT100633TIM003#002034LD100535OR100636LDNOTTIM00237ANDNOTTIM00338ORNOTTIM00639ANDLD40OUT100741LD100542ANDNOT001043LDNOTTIM00244ORNOTTIM00645ANDLD46OUT100847LD100648ANDNOT001149LDNOTTIM00350ORNOTTIM00651ANDLD52OUT100953LD001254OR101055ANDNOT001356OUT101057TIM004#002058LD001459OR101160ANDNOT001561OUT101162TIM005#002063LD101064OR101165LDNOTTIM00466ANDNOTTIM00567ORNOTTIM00668OUT101269LD101070ANDNOT001671LDNOTTIM00472ORNOTTIM00673ANDLA74OUT101375LD101176ANDNOT001777LDNOTTIM00578ORNOTTIM00679ANDLD80OUT101481LD100082OR100183OR100584OR100685OR101086OR101187ANDNOTTIM00688OUT101589TIM006#02004.7 程序调试先将程序输入试验机,再用模拟信号调试,调试成功后再投入使用,再模拟调试时,我们最常用的是输入短接法调试。用输入短接法调试程序用一根导线将电”+”和PLC输入端的COM端短接;另用一根导线的一端接电源“-”,另一端做活动端。将一根活动端与00000短接,观察到所对应的HL灯亮,然后将活动端与00001接通。结束语本系统主要以PLC为核心,经实验验证,表面呼叫及时、准确、可靠、可以满足医院的病房管理和护理要求,同时充实了病床呼叫系统的控制方式。利用可编程控制器控制,具有接线简单、编程直观、扩展容易等特点。当建筑物的层楼增加时,硬件接线上只需增加楼层,病房相应的输入信号。原来接线不需改变,软件上只需增加相应楼层,房间,床位的功能,要改动的地方也较少 通过本次课程设计,使我加深了对PLC梯形图、指令表、外部接线图的理解,还有经过在网上查找资料以及到图书馆学习,也使我更好的理解和认识了关于PLC设计原理和实际中的应用过程。在课程设计过程中我们互相讨论,请教老师,在不断的调试各自的程序中,发现了很多各自的问题并进行研究解决。 我们试着用不同的设计方法来实现我们的课题,这样不仅可以拓宽我们的思 路,还可以使我们的设计成果更加严谨。本次课程设计可以为我工作打下基础。参考文献1 张华林,林达明. 无线病房呼叫系统的设计。国外电子元器件,200

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论